Abstract

The utility model relates to cleaning equipment, in particular to an automatic elevating cleaning device, which comprises a conveyer belt brush cleaning device and a dust collecting device positioned behind the conveyer belt brush cleaning device and used for cleaning the surface of a conveyer belt, wherein the dust collecting port of the dust collecting device is arranged above the conveyer belt; the conveyer belt brush cleaning device comprises an elevating bracket and a worm and gear driving device for driving the elevating bracket to ascend and descend; a shaft is fixedly arranged at the upper end of the elevating bracket, is positioned above the conveyer belt, and is provide with a rotating brush head; the shaft at the upper end of the elevating bracket is provided with a distance measuring instrument; the elevating bracket is provided with a controller for receiving a signal from the distance measuring instrument; and the controller is electrically connected with the worn and gear driving device. Due to the adoption of the automatic elevating cleaning device, the surface of the conveyer belt can be cleaned automatically and completely, the working efficiency is improved, and residues can be recycled.

Description

The automatic lifting cleaning device
Technical field
The utility model relates to a kind of cleaning equipment, is specifically related to a kind of automatic lifting cleaning device.
Background technology
Common mechanical conveyer belt does not generally have cleaning device at present, also have and adopt manual scraper that conveyor belt surface is done to clean, such cleaning way can not meet the needs of production, operating efficiency is lower, when scraper cleaned conveyor belt surface, it also can cause damage to conveyor belt surface, and not thorough to the cleaning surfaces of conveyer belt, residue when cleaning simultaneously on the conveyer belt can not reclaim, and does not meet environmental requirement.
Summary of the invention
At the problems referred to above, the purpose of this utility model provides a kind of automatic lifting cleaning device that can be automatically clean, clean thoroughly and can reclaim residue conveyor belt surface.
The technical scheme that realizes the utility model purpose is as follows:
The automatic lifting cleaning device, this cleaning device comprises that conveyer belt is brushed clean device and is positioned at conveyer belt and brushes the dust exhaust apparatus that clean device rear is cleared up conveyor belt surface, the suction port of its dust exhaust apparatus is positioned at the top of conveyer belt, conveyer belt is brushed clean device and is comprised lifting support and drive the lifting support rising, the worm and gear drive unit that descends, described lifting support upper end is fixed with axle, it is positioned at the top of conveyer belt, axle is provided with rotational head, the axle of lifting support upper end is provided with rangefinder, lifting support is provided with the controller that receives the rangefinder signal, and described controller is electrically connected with the worm and gear drive unit.
Described worm and gear drive unit comprises drive motors and the Worm and worm-wheel gearing that is connected with the drive motors output shaft, and described lifting support is fixedly installed on the worm screw.
Described rangefinder is a laser range finder.
The terminal below of described conveyer belt is provided with receiving slit, and receiving slit is collected the foreign material of not drawn by dust exhaust apparatus.
Adopted above-mentioned scheme, when the automatic lifting cleaning device does not clean conveyor belt surface, the axle of support upper end and rotational head away from and be higher than conveyor belt surface, and when needs clean conveyor belt surface, as long as by the control controller, controller will be controlled the rotation of drive motors and drive Worm and worm-wheel gearing, the lifting support that is fixed on like this on the worm screw will descend, the laser range finder that is located at this moment on the support upper shaft will detect in real time and sends signal to controller the distance between conveyer belt and the rotational head, when the distance of its detected distance and setting is identical, controller will receive and stop the signal that drive motors rotates, this moment, rotational head also just stopped to descend and contacting with the surface of conveyer belt, come the rotation of driven rotary brush by the rotation of conveyer belt, thereby rotational head cleans conveyor belt surface, and the dust exhaust apparatus that is positioned at the rear just can be to the dust of rotational head cleaning, impurity absorbs; And after whole cleaning process finished, controller just can be controlled the drive motors backward rotation, thereby lifting support begins to rise, and rotational head no longer contact with the surface of conveyer belt, and rotational head rises and just stops rising after putting in place; The utility model can be automatically clean, clean thoroughly conveyor belt surface, increases work efficiency and can reclaim residue.
